Hi
I used to work for yes car credit as a sales person, and trust me its not only the customer who is conned. I was offered a very well paid sales job, selling car finance. Until my first day I did not see the office and I was not given a lot of information about the job, other than that I would be selling car finance to the sub prime market with great career opps and good commission.
To be fair there training is not that bad and all sales people are sent away on courses. Its only after you have been there a month or so when you start to see the real side of the company.
I have read many of your reviews that slate the sales people and state that you were presurised and forced into taking on a car you did not really want with a huge APR. But you have to understand the pressure we were under from our managers. to put it in simple terms-get this sale or loose your job. Get an incresed deposit or we will take all of your previous sales from you. As girl working in the company I had to suffer from sales managers screaming in my face if I was not being hard enough, I had bonuses taken from me and I was threatened with the sack several times when I tried to stick up for the customers, but when you have rent to pay you cant just leave a job.
I lasted six months and the last few weeks I tried to discretly advise the customers what they were letting themselves in for- however the customers refused to listen to me! I was there telling them they were about to be ripped off and they were basically saying they did not believe me.
Its all well and good to complain about the company but for people who were desperate for a car at the time did not seem to care. The figures were always shown to the customers and they were given every option to leave. The finance checks were real and the documents were only every taken away from you to be photocopied for proof 0f ID and Address- you would be suprised if you know how many false applications we recieved!
So basically, dont use yes car credit as you will be ripped off. But dont blame the sales people- we did not firce you there and I certainly dod not pressure anyone. Yes we knew what was going on, but I think it depended on the nature of the sales person as to whether they did anything about it. Like i said I tried to advise people of what they were getting themselves into but they basically just laughed in my face because they knew it was the only was they could get a car.
People need to be more careful with there money that way they would not be taken advantage of by cfompanies such as yes car.
